> The problem you're trying to correct is that under some circumstances a
> log message is emitted twice to the console, right?
>
> Removing the console handler fees like the wrong solution, it's a pretty
> big hammer, you have to know when to remove it and once removed any
> expectation that messages will appear on the console will be untrue.
>
> Can you give me a brief explanation as to why you're getting duplicate
> messages on the console. I wonder if there isn't a better way to handle
> the problem which isn't so invasive and potentially hidden.
>
> Or is the issue you don't want a console handler at all? If that's the
> case then maybe we should provide a configuration that does not create
> one, that way it will be explicit and obvious there is no console handler.
>
> FWIW, the current configuration of logging is historical dating back to
> the beginning of the project. When I added the log manager the intent
> was to fix deficiencies in logging, not to modify the existing behavior.
> I wasn't clear to me the existing configuration was ideal. If you're
> hitting problems because of the existing configuration perhaps we should
> look at the historical configuration and ask if it needs to be modified.

This patch is standardizing logging the final disposition of a number of 
commands. Currently is must be inferred.

The problem is that some commands have had this disposition added but 
open no log files so some error messages are being displayed twice and 
in log format.

I think the easiest solution would simply be to scale this back to only 
those commands that open a log file at all.
